Pros

Pay is competitive and usually much higher than other food and beverage outlets because it is considered a luxury hotel. Very diverse staff, but would like to see more of it amongst higher level management and executives.

Cons

The supervisor/turnover is pretty high IMO. I've seen 8 now onto our 9th manager in 4 years. But my experience with them overall has been good, and HR is good at listening to incoming reports/complaints when necessary.
